Summary: | This paper presents a comparison between three architectures of line-start PM motors for oil-pump application. This paper is focused on the performances in synchronous operation as well as the self-starting operations. Effects of electrical parameters on the starting and steady performance characteristics are demonstrated to find a satisfying design to meet required performances, it seems that the interior permanent magnet motor yields an impressive starting performance. |
